Serving 332 students in grades Prekindergarten-8, P.s. 188 Island School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in New York for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 33% (which is lower than the New York state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 24% (which is lower than the New York state average of 49%).
The student-teacher ratio of 9:1 is lower than the New York state level of 11:1.
Minority enrollment is 99%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the New York state average of 61% (majority Hispanic).

School Overview

P.s. 188 Island School's student population of 332 students has declined by 9% over five school years.
The teacher population of 38 teachers has grown by 18% over five school years.
